What are some must - read classic historical novels?

2024-11-01 02:04
3 answers

Well, 'I, Claudius' by Robert Graves is a really good classic historical novel. It gives a fascinating look into the early Roman Empire from the perspective of Claudius. Then there's 'The Scarlet Letter' by Nathaniel Hawthorne, which is set in Puritan New England and explores themes like sin and redemption. And 'A Tale of Two Cities' by Charles Dickens is set during the French Revolution and shows the contrast between London and Paris at that time.

One must - read classic historical novel is 'War and Peace' by Leo Tolstoy. It vividly depicts Russian society during the Napoleonic era. Another is 'The Three Musketeers' by Alexandre Dumas, which is full of adventure and intrigue in 17th - century France. Also, 'Gone with the Wind' by Margaret Mitchell is a great historical novel set during the American Civil War.

Some classic historical novels that are worth reading include 'Vanity Fair' by William Makepeace Thackeray. It portrays the society in England during the early 19th century. 'The Count of Monte Cristo' by Alexandre Dumas is also a classic. It tells a story of revenge and redemption in post - Napoleonic France. And 'Moby - Dick' by Herman Melville, while mainly about the hunt for a white whale, also gives insights into the whaling industry and life at sea in the 19th century.

What are some classic must - read novels?

1 answer
2024-11-21 10:12

Some classic must - read novels include 'The Great Gatsby' by F. Scott Fitzgerald. This novel captures the essence of the Jazz Age with its opulent parties and tragic love story. Jay Gatsby's pursuit of Daisy Buchanan is both alluring and ultimately doomed. 'Moby - Dick' by Herman Melville is another. It's a complex exploration of obsession, as Captain Ahab is fixated on hunting the white whale. And 'Jane Eyre' by Charlotte Bronte is a great read. It tells the story of an independent - minded woman's journey through love and self - discovery.
